Daily Tasks and Responsibilities
Service Colleagues have a wide range of responsibilities. Tasks include operating checkouts as well as preparing food in the in-store outlets like Greggs, Subway, and Burger King.
Other duties involve restocking shelves and picking orders for home delivery, ensuring shelves are clean and stocked at all times.
Interacting with customers, answering queries, and maintaining a high standard of service is central to this position.
The role provides opportunities to gain experience in multiple store areas, supporting smooth daily store operations.

The Positives: Why Apply?
The role comes with an attractive 15% colleague discount from day one, plus discounted rates across a range of in-store services.
Asda provides robust wellbeing support, including a 24/7 remote GP service for you and your family, and access to mental health support resources.
The Negatives: What to Consider
Flexibility is vital for this job, so expect late and weekend shifts, which may not suit everyone’s lifestyle.
The physical demands of restocking, preparing food, and working across departments can make the position physically tiring at times.
